Intent of the process

The intent of this process is to fill indeterminate GL-VHE-10/SP-VM-10 vacancies in Newmarket and Ottawa, Ontario. A pool may be established from this selection process and may be used to fill the same or similar positions at the GL-VHE-10/SP-VM-10 group and level in Newmarket and Ottawa, Ontario on an indeterminate or term basis.

Should a CM be found qualified and selected for appointment, the appointment will not result in a change of status to another category for the member.

Positions to be filled: 2

Information you must provide

Your résumé.

In order to be considered, your application must clearly explain how you meet the following (essential qualifications)

Possession of a valid 310S automotive service technician certificate or equivalent (for equivalency assessment information, please visit the Ontario School of Trades, Trade Equivalency Assessment at http://www.collegeoftrades.ca/trade-assessment)

Possession of a valid 310T truck and coach technician certificate or equivalent (for equivalency assessment information, please visit the Ontario School of Trades, Trade Equivalency Assessment at http://www.collegeoftrades.ca/trade-assessment)

The following will be applied / assessed at a later date (essential for the job)

English essential

Information on language requirements

Knowledge of the principles to carry out repairs of various automotive components.
Knowledge of troubleshooting techniques on current vehicles (domestic and imported)
Knowledge of a vehicle’s electrical system, including computerized engines, transmissions and vehicle components

Ability to repair a variety of motor vehicles including the use of appropriate tools and equipment
Ability to communicate orally
Ability to communicate in writing

Effective interpersonal relationships
Initiative
Thoroughness

Conditions of employment

Reliability Status security clearance

Possession of a valid driver’s license equivalent to an Ontario Class G Driver’s License
(A driver’s abstract with no more than 2 minor violations in the last 12 months
*A copy of the driver’s abstract will be requested during the assessment phase and may be requested again upon successful completion of the security clearance process for the successful candidate.)

Daily wear of protective clothing and safety boots

Willingness and ability to lift and carry objects approximately 88 lbs (40 kg) on a regular basis

Willingness and ability to work overtime

Willingness and ability to travel
